PGH la Palmeraie Polo Club d’Assilah Crowned Winner of Morocco’s Polo Throne Cup

Rabat, Morocco – The PGH la Palmeraie Polo Club of Assilah triumphed at the 2nd edition of the Coupe du Trône, held in Rabat from November 14 to 19. The event, organized under the High Instructions of HM King Mohammed VI by the Royal Moroccan Polo Federation, concluded with PGH la Palmeraie Polo Club clinching the title.

According to Burkina Information Agency, the final match, played at the Club Polo de la Garde Royale in Souissi-Rabat, saw PGH la Palmeraie Polo Club of Assilah defeating the Royal Guard team with a close score of 6 to 5. The victory marked a significant achievement for the team in this prestigious tournament.

The third place in the tournament was secured by the Jnan Amar Polo Club from Marrakech, which won against the team from the Royal Cavalry School of Témara with a score of 11 goals to 4 ½. The semi-finals had witnessed the Royal Guard team winning against the Royal Cavalry School (7 – 1½), while PGH la Palmeraie Polo Club qualified at the expense of the Polo Club Jnan Amar (8-3).

The qualifying events for this prestigious polo tournament were held at the Club Polo Houara in Tangier. Moulay Abdellah Alaoui, president of the Royal Moroccan Federation of Equestrian Sports, presented the trophy to the captain of the winning team, marking a celebratory end to the tournament.

The first edition’s title was won by the Royal Guard team, which had defeated PGH la Palmeraie Polo Club of Assilah in the final (5-0).
